If you run a local business, getting found online isn’t optional. It’s how customers find you. And if you’re not showing up when people nearby search for what you offer, you’re losing sales every single day.

That’s where local SEO comes in.

Local SEO helps your business appear in local search results like “coffee shop near me” or “plumber in Chicago.” These are high-intent searches. People are ready to buy. They just need to find the right business. If that’s not you, it’s your competitor.

I’ve seen local SEO turn struggling businesses into local favorites. It works because it puts your business in front of people already looking for what you sell.

In this blog, I’ll show you 15 powerful benefits of local SEO. These aren’t generic tips. They’re real advantages that can bring in more customers, more calls, and more revenue.

What Is Local SEO?

Local SEO means getting your business found by people in your area who are searching online. It helps you show up in local search results like Google Maps, local packs, and “near me” searches.

Here’s the simple version. When someone types “best hair salon near me,” local SEO decides which salons show up first. If your business isn’t optimized, you’re not even in the running.

Now let’s talk about how it’s different from regular SEO.

Traditional SEO focuses on ranking your website across the whole country or even worldwide. Local SEO, on the other hand, focuses on ranking in a specific city or neighborhood. It’s all about location.

To win at local SEO, you need a few key things:

  1. A Google Business Profile
  2. Consistent business info (called citations)
  3. Good customer reviews

15 Benefits of Local SEO

  1. Increases Local Visibility
  2. Drives More Foot Traffic
  3. Builds Trust Through Reviews
  4. Targets High-Intent Buyers
  5. Boosts Website Traffic
  6. Puts You Ahead of Local Competitors
  7. Helps Mobile Users Find You
  8. Improves Google Business Ranking
  9. Strengthens Online Reputation
  10. Gets You More Calls and Leads
  11. Increases Local Brand Awareness
  12. Offers High ROI
  13. Supports Multi-Location Growth
  14. Helps You Show Up in Voice Search
  15. Improves Conversion Rates

Increases Local Visibility

If people can’t find you, they can’t buy from you.

Local SEO helps your business show up when someone nearby searches for what you offer. That includes “near me” searches, city-specific searches, and Google Maps results.

When your business appears at the top, you get noticed first. And that’s half the battle. I’ve seen local shops double their walk-ins just by showing up in the local pack.

It’s simple. More visibility means more chances to get customers.

Drives More Foot Traffic

Local SEO doesn’t just get you clicks. It gets real people through your door.

When someone searches for a product or service nearby, they’re often ready to visit a store. Local SEO helps your business appear in those search results, along with your address, hours, and directions.

I’ve worked with businesses that went from empty lobbies to packed storefronts just by showing up in local searches.

If your goal is to get more people walking in, local SEO is the move.

Builds Trust Through Reviews

People trust reviews more than ads. That’s a fact.

Local SEO helps your reviews show up right where buyers are looking on Google, Yelp, and other local listings. When your business has strong ratings and real feedback, it builds instant trust.

I’ve seen potential customers skip businesses with no reviews and choose one with a 4.5-star rating instead. It matters.

Good reviews tell people you’re reliable. And when they see that, they’re more likely to choose you.

Targets High-Intent Buyers

Not all website visitors are ready to buy. But local searchers usually are.

When someone searches “best pizza near me” or “emergency plumber in Miami,” they’re not browsing. They’re looking to take action now. That’s what makes local SEO so powerful.

I’ve seen businesses get calls, bookings, and walk-ins within minutes of showing up in those kinds of searches.

Local SEO puts your business in front of people who already want what you offer. You just need to be there when they search.

Boosts Website Traffic

Local SEO brings in visitors who actually matter.

Instead of random clicks from across the country, you get local people who are more likely to call, visit, or buy. That kind of traffic converts better and that means a better return on your time and money.

I’ve seen websites with low traffic suddenly perform way better just by ranking for local keywords.

More local visitors equals more real leads. And that’s the kind of traffic every business needs.

Puts You Ahead of Local Competitors

Most small businesses still aren’t doing local SEO right. Some ignore it completely.

That’s your chance to stand out.

By showing up in local search results, you’re already ahead of businesses that don’t even appear. I’ve helped clients outrank competitors simply by optimizing their Google Business Profile and getting a few solid reviews.

It doesn’t take a massive budget. Just a smart local SEO setup.

While others sleep on it, you can dominate the map pack and get the calls.

Helps Mobile Users Find You

Most local searches happen on phones. People search while they’re out and about.

They’re looking for places to eat, shop, or get a service right now. Local SEO makes sure your business shows up at the top of those mobile searches.

I’ve seen businesses get walk-ins just because they popped up first when someone searched nearby.

If you want to grab attention from mobile users on the move, local SEO puts you right in front of them.

Improves Google Business Ranking

If you want to rank in the local map pack, your Google Business Profile needs to be strong.

Local SEO helps you do that. By keeping your info accurate, getting reviews, and posting updates, you send the right signals to Google.

I’ve seen businesses jump into the top 3 map results just by cleaning up their profile and adding a few key local links.

Better rankings mean more visibility, more clicks, and more customers. It’s that simple.

Strengthens Online Reputation

People check your online presence before they visit or call. If your info is messy or missing, they move on.

Local SEO makes sure your business details name, address, and phone number (NAP) are the same everywhere. That builds trust.

Add solid reviews to that, and your credibility shoots up. I’ve helped businesses go from overlooked to trusted just by fixing inconsistent listings and earning honest feedback.

A clean online profile tells people you’re legit. And that’s what gets them to choose you.

Gets You More Calls and Leads

When your business shows up in local search, people don’t just visit your site they call.

Click-to-call buttons in Google results make it easy. Someone sees your business, taps the number, and you’ve got a lead. No forms. No waiting.

I’ve seen local businesses triple their call volume just by ranking higher in the map pack.

If you want more leads without chasing them, local SEO brings them straight to your phone.

Increases Local Brand Awareness

Even if people don’t click right away, seeing your business name matters.

When your business keeps showing up in local search results, it sticks. I’ve had clients tell me customers came in saying, “I keep seeing your name online.”

That’s brand awareness in action.

Local SEO puts your name in front of the right people over and over. And the more they see you, the more likely they are to remember and choose you later.

Offers High ROI

Local SEO doesn’t burn your budget like ads do.

You’re not paying for every click. Once your listings are optimized and ranking, they keep bringing in traffic without extra cost. That’s long-term value.

I’ve worked with businesses that cut their ad spend in half after their local SEO started working. They still got calls, visits, and leads just without the daily ad costs.

If you want steady results without constant spending, local SEO delivers real return on investment.

Supports Multi-Location Growth

Got more than one location? Local SEO can handle it.

Each branch can have its own Google Business Profile, local keywords, and citations. That means you can rank in multiple cities or areas at once.

I’ve seen growing businesses roll out new locations and get them ranking fast just by repeating the same local SEO process.

It scales well. And the more locations you add, the more customers you reach.

Helps You Show Up in Voice Search

More people are using voice search to find local businesses. They ask things like “Where’s the nearest coffee shop?” or “Best gym near me.”

Local SEO helps your business show up in those results. Voice searches rely on accurate listings, keywords, and location data.

I’ve seen businesses get found more often just by tweaking their content to match how people talk.

If you want to show up when someone speaks into their phone, local SEO makes it happen.

Improves Conversion Rates

Local SEO brings in people who are ready to take action.

They’re not just browsing. They’re searching with intent looking for a place to visit, a service to book, or something to buy right now.

I’ve seen businesses get higher conversion rates from local traffic than any other source. These are the leads that turn into real customers.

More qualified leads means less wasted time and more sales. And that’s the kind of growth every business wants.

Why Local SEO Beats Traditional Advertising

I’ve worked with businesses that spent thousands on billboards, flyers, and radio ads. Most of the time, they had no clue if it worked. That’s the problem with traditional ads. You pay big, hope for results, and can’t track a thing.

Local SEO is different.

With local SEO, your business shows up when people are already looking for what you sell. That’s the key. You’re not interrupting anyone you’re showing up at the right moment.

It’s also cheaper. A one-time setup can keep driving leads for months. No printing. No airtime. No guessing.

Plus, you can track everything. Calls. Clicks. Visits. You know what’s working and what’s not.

So if you want to stop wasting money and start getting real, trackable results, local SEO is the smarter choice.

How to Start With Local SEO

Ready to get started? You don’t need fancy tools or a big budget. Just start with the basics.

Set up your Google Business Profile

This is the most important step. Add your business name, address, phone number, hours, and website. Pick the right category and upload photos. Keep it updated.

Use local keywords

Find keywords that include your city, neighborhood, or service area. Think “plumber in Austin” or “best tacos in Chicago.” Use them on your website, blog posts, and titles.

Get customer reviews

Ask happy customers to leave reviews on Google, Yelp, or Facebook. Respond to them. This builds trust and helps you rank higher.

Build local links

Reach out to local blogs, directories, and partners. Ask them to link to your site. These links show Google that your business matters in the local area.

Conclusion

Local SEO helps people in your area find your business online.

In this blog, I shared 15 ways it can help from getting more calls to bringing more people into your store. These are real results I’ve seen again and again.

If you want more local customers, this is where you start.

Set up your Google Business Profile. Use local keywords. Ask for reviews. And get links from local websites.

If that sounds like a lot, I can help you do it right. The sooner you start, the faster you’ll see results.